<?php
|
|
|
|
declare(strict_types=1);
|
|
|
|
namespace Jfcherng\Diff\Renderer\Text;
|
|
|
|
use Jfcherng\Diff\Exception\UnsupportedFunctionException;
|
|
use Jfcherng\Diff\Renderer\AbstractRenderer;
|
|
use Jfcherng\Diff\Renderer\RendererConstant;
|
|
use Jfcherng\Utility\CliColor;
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Base renderer for rendering text-based diffs.
|
|
*/
|
|
abstract class AbstractText extends AbstractRenderer
|
|
{
|
|
/**
|
|
* @var bool is this renderer pure text?
|
|
*/
|
|
public const IS_TEXT_RENDERER = true;
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* @var string the diff output representing there is no EOL at EOF in the GNU diff tool
|
|
*/
|
|
public const GNU_OUTPUT_NO_EOL_AT_EOF = '\ No newline at end of file';
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* @var bool controls whether cliColoredString() is enabled or not
|
|
*/
|
|
protected $isCliColorEnabled = false;
|
|
|
|
public function setOptions(array $options): AbstractRenderer
|
|
{
|
|
parent::setOptions($options);
|
|
|
|
// determine $this->isCliColorEnabled
|
|
if ($this->options['cliColorization'] === RendererConstant::CLI_COLOR_ENABLE) {
|
|
$this->isCliColorEnabled = true;
|
|
} elseif ($this->options['cliColorization'] === RendererConstant::CLI_COLOR_DISABLE) {
|
|
$this->isCliColorEnabled = false;
|
|
} else {
|
|
$this->isCliColorEnabled = \PHP_SAPI === 'cli' && $this->hasColorSupport(\STDOUT);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
return $this;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
public function getResultForIdenticalsDefault(): string
|
|
{
|
|
return '';
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
protected function renderArrayWorker(array $differArray): string
|
|
{
|
|
throw new UnsupportedFunctionException(__METHOD__);
|
|
|
|
return ''; // make IDE not complain
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Colorize the string for CLI output.
|
|
*
|
|
* @param string $str the string
|
|
* @param null|string $symbol the symbol
|
|
*
|
|
* @return string the (maybe) colorized string
|
|
*/
|
|
protected function cliColoredString(string $str, ?string $symbol): string
|
|
{
|
|
static $symbolToStyles = [
|
|
'@' => ['f_purple', 'bold'], // header
|
|
'-' => ['f_red', 'bold'], // deleted
|
|
'+' => ['f_green', 'bold'], // inserted
|
|
'!' => ['f_yellow', 'bold'], // replaced
|
|
];
|
|
|
|
$styles = $symbolToStyles[$symbol] ?? [];
|
|
|
|
if (!$this->isCliColorEnabled || empty($styles)) {
|
|
return $str;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
return CliColor::color($str, $styles);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Returns true if the stream supports colorization.
|
|
*
|
|
* Colorization is disabled if not supported by the stream:
|
|
*
|
|
* This is tricky on Windows, because Cygwin, Msys2 etc emulate pseudo
|
|
* terminals via named pipes, so we can only check the environment.
|
|
*
|
|
* Reference: Composer\XdebugHandler\Process::supportsColor
|
|
* https://github.com/composer/xdebug-handler
|
|
*
|
|
* @see https://github.com/symfony/console/blob/647c51ff073300a432a4a504e29323cf0d5e0571/Output/StreamOutput.php#L81-L124
|
|
*
|
|
* @param resource $stream
|
|
*
|
|
* @return bool true if the stream supports colorization, false otherwise
|
|
*
|
|
* @suppress PhanUndeclaredFunction
|
|
*/
|
|
protected function hasColorSupport($stream): bool
|
|
{
|
|
// Follow https://no-color.org/
|
|
if (isset($_SERVER['NO_COLOR']) || false !== getenv('NO_COLOR')) {
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if ('Hyper' === getenv('TERM_PROGRAM')) {
|
|
return true;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if (\DIRECTORY_SEPARATOR === '\\') {
|
|
return (\function_exists('sapi_windows_vt100_support')
|
|
&& @sapi_windows_vt100_support($stream))
|
|
|| false !== getenv('ANSICON')
|
|
|| 'ON' === getenv('ConEmuANSI')
|
|
|| 'xterm' === getenv('TERM');
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if (\function_exists('stream_isatty')) {
|
|
return @stream_isatty($stream);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
if (\function_exists('posix_isatty')) {
|
|
return @posix_isatty($stream);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
$stat = @fstat($stream);
|
|
|
|
// Check if formatted mode is S_IFCHR
|
|
return $stat ? 0020000 === ($stat['mode'] & 0170000) : false;
|
|
}
|
|
}
